MLXXXp:
I suppose I should get something better but I've gotten by so far with these.

Most used:
Elenco XP-655
0-30VDC 0.5A

For higher current or a 2nd supply:
Quick and dirty LM338K
1.3-30VDC 5A(maybe)

For higher voltages:
Heathkit IP-32
0-400VDC 100mA, 0-minus100VDC 1mA, 6.3VAC 4A

For AC:
General Radio Variac type W5
0-130VAC 5A unregulated
